Yeah, ok. Looks nice, when it remembers your settings. I don't have the most powerful or up to date PC, and it still runs just fine. My last one was SH3, and to be honest I don't see a massive difference at this time. I do like the addition of crew wandering the decks, or in some cases vibrating alarmingly while stuck in place.
Gameplay-wise, I'm not as thrilled. The addition of very specific missions to try and introduce some sort of narrative only restricts the gameplay and adds nothing. I liked SH3's 'patrol grid XX:XX' style, and updates becoming available at the time they historically would have. Much more open ended with more replay value. Also the scaling between simplistic and mind bending difficulty is pretty severe, one being point and click, the other requiring so many mouse clicks and menu selections that by the time your finished the ship is gone. Bugs? Damn! SH3 had it's share, but they really pushed the boat out for this version. Currently I am setting up a convoy attack, but then found my settings set to manual TDC because it won't save my preferences. When I switch off the TDC however, I also 'switch off' the convoy! The ships vanish completely, only showing up on hydrphone. Bizarre. All in all I'm happy to have the game and hope to fix it with mods. I'm also happy I waited until now to buy it, and that I got it for a tenner rather than full price. |

+Great graphic
+Pretty nice walking around in the sub, chatting with crew. I also like the leadership value. I feel more integrated in a task and my contribution is more vital then in previous game. +You get the sense how it must have been living on a german submarine. That is pretty much it... -I can´t tell you how much i miss well, for starters, Type IIA/IID, IX/IXB/IXC. Which moron came up with the idea: "Well, given that VII were the most used type in the war, let´s skip the others". Smells "lets-hurry-up-the-release" then anything. And then i haven´t even mentioned all the bugs. Given that pretty much every other avaible Uboat-type is missing results that i don´t feel part in the bigger perspective that is the Battle of Atlantic. -Tons of pointing, new key settings, menu settings and klicking, add to that the non-describing that is the so called "manual" (which in fact is a pamphlet), not good. -The 1939 to 1943-fanatism from Ubisoft. Can anyone tell these guys that the war ended in 1945? Just because Kriegsmarine theoretically and practical lost the war and control of the oceans in, let´s say -43, doesn´t mean their war ended and everyone packed up and traveled home. Two more years of fighting and hoping is much when you like a game. -I miss the freedom that was SH3 (and more so with GWX). -Bugs high and low. You think that SH3, with all its fair share of trouble, was an "unfortunate in the business", but yet SH5 some years later, is EVEN WORSE. Unforgivable. But, i see the potential, and the next couple of years, maybe it´s full potential will shine. Thanks to dedicated gamers. |

I have to admit I only bought it once it reached a tenner as well, there was no way I was paying full price for such dodgy software. It also gave the modders time to get the worst of it sorted, and for patches to be released for the worst of the issues. Still, there are issues that irk me, and they're not all bugs. The TDC system sucks for a start, and that's the most important part of the game. The crew morale nonsense also does my head in. I don't mind promoting and training, but fireside chats and gossip I don't need.
I am now at the stage where SH5 has awoken my love for the sub sim, but I'm missing the relatively greater scope and freedom of SH3. The only advantage SH5 has is it's better graphics, and frankly that's not much. Without direct side by side comparison I have to say I don't see much of a difference. Ships all look pretty much alike through the scope, you are rarely close enough to make out crewmen, and the sea looks pretty much the same. I think I'll give SH5 a few more days, then install 3 again with a mass of mods to see which I prefer. |
